These sunglasses are made from plastic waste

Words by Smiley Team

Sunglasses don’t have to have the sole purpose of protecting your eyes from the sun – they can also reduce plastic waste and fund blindness protection.

That’s if you wear #TOGETHERBAND sunglasses.

The brand has expanded its release of sunglasses crafted using recycled plastic sourced from CDs and electrical appliance cases that are recycled into a polycarbonate. All products that would’ve ended up in landfill, had they not been recycled to create new products. 

"Creating beautiful products from waste material has always been at the heart of what we have done at BOTTLETOP and #TOGETHERBAND," sayd Cameron Saul, Co-Creator #TOGETHERBAND. "We love that they are made from old CDs and electric appliances and that every paid sold funds life changing protective treatment from river blindness."

[Read more positive news on Smiley Movement]

Additionally, for every pair sold, #TOGETHERBAND is working with Sightsavers to help protect 25 people from losing their sight to river blindness. River blindness is caused by an infection with a parasitic worm; symptoms include severe itching, bumps under the skin and eventually leading to blindness. 

The #TOGETHER collection has three styles available in up to four colours. The full collection offers CAT3 UV protection and is heat resistant, durable and can be fully recycled once it reaches the end of its life cycle. 

All proceeds from the collection will further the advancement of the UN Sustainable Development Goals. Black and tortoiseshell styles will support all UN Goals whereas khaki green will be focused on Goal 13: Climate Action. 

Did you know?

The #TOGETHERBAND campaign was launched on Earth Day 2019 by sustainable accessories brand BOTTLETOP in partnership with the UN Foundation and UBS. It uses creativity and culture to raise public awareness for the UN Sustainable Development Goals and inspire action to achieve them.

The campaign has created a global community of active citizens with a reach of 5.4 billion, connected through sustainable fashion, contemporary art, music and documentary film.

Ambassadors range from David Beckham and Naomi Campbell, to Halima Aden, Lewis Hamilton and Jameela Jamil. Every #TOGETHERBAND is made from reclaimed Parley Ocean Plastic®, decommissioned firearm metal and handcrafted by artisans in Nepal creating skills and livelihoods for local women.
